Howlin' Wolf - "Moanin' in the Moonlight (Chess 75 Series)". The man born Chester Arthur Bennett idolized folk and country singers, but his unmistakable delivery was too powerful for a blue yodel. "I couldn't do no yodelin'," he said, "so I turned to howlin'." Howlin' Wolf's voice, combined with his blistering guitar and harmonica, helped put Chess Records and Chicago blues on everyone's radar. Moanin' in the Moonlight, Wolf's first long-playing album from 1958 collected a dozen singles he had recorded over the preceding decade, including the favorites "Smokestack Lightnin'," "Evil" and "How Many More Years." Bring home the sound of America's greatest blues label in high fidelity with the Chess Records 75th Anniversary Series. These audiophile reissues of classic albums and compilations from the Chess discography are remastered from the original analog tapes and pressed on 180g vinyl at Quality Record Pressings (QRP). Each disc is packaged in tip-on gatefold sleeves printed on high-grade board.
